The Effect of Temperature on Paint Application
When you're preparing a commercial external paint project, the temperature can considerably influence exactly how well the paint sticks and dries out.
Ideally, you want to paint when temperature levels vary in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's too chilly, the paint might not cure properly, bring about problems like peeling or breaking.
On the flip side, if it's also warm, the paint can dry as well rapidly, stopping correct bond and causing an irregular finish.
You must likewise consider the time of day; early morning or late afternoon uses cooler temperature levels, which can be much more favorable.
Always examine the supplier's referrals for the details paint you're utilizing, as they usually offer assistance on the suitable temperature array for optimum outcomes.
Humidity and Its Result on Drying Times
Temperature isn't the only ecological variable that influences your business outside paint job; humidity plays a considerable function also. High humidity degrees can reduce drying out times dramatically, influencing the overall high quality of your paint task.
When the air is filled with dampness, the paint takes longer to heal, which can lead to problems like poor bond and a greater danger of mold growth. If you're repainting on a particularly humid day, be prepared for extended delay times in between coats.
It's crucial to check neighborhood weather and plan as necessary. Ideally, aim for humidity degrees between 40% and 70% for optimum drying out.
Maintaining these consider mind guarantees your project remains on track and supplies a long-term coating.
